California Buckeye belongs to the family Sapindaceae and King Palm belongs to the family Arecaceae.

Also, when you compare California Buckeye and King Palm, other factors should also be taken into considerations like order, subfamilies, tribe, clade etc. First plant's genus is Aesculus and other plant's genus is Archontophoenix. California Buckeye tribe is Not Available and King Palm tribe is Areceae. California Buckeye clade is Angiosperms, Eudicots and Rosids and order is Sapindales whereas King Palm clade is Angiosperms, Commelinids and Monocots and order is Arecales. Every plant have subfamilies. California Buckeye subfamilies are, Hippocastanoideae and King Palm subfamilies are Arecoideae.
